Understanding the Material
When we talk about gold plastic floral containers, we're not merely referring to their shiny exterior. The material itself, often a type of polyethylene or polypropylene, allows for a surprising range of designs and finishes. This light and durable composite can mimic the appearance of metal or ceramic without the heft.
- Durability: Unlike traditional ceramic or glass vases, these plastic versions are less prone to shattering or breaking, making them ideal for both indoor and outdoor settings.
- Weight: With a fraction of the weight compared to glass or ceramic, they are easier to move and arrange, adding to their appeal for event planners.
- Economical: Their production cost is generally lower, making them an affordable option for decorators and homeowners alike.
The ability to produce them in various sizes and shapes also enhances their versatility. You can find them in forms that cater to both minimalist and lavish styles, adapting effortlessly to any decor scheme.

Recycling Options for Plastic Containers
Although all plastic materials pose a recycling challenge, gold plastic floral containers specifically require careful attention. Recycling options for these containers vary, leading to different outcomes based on local regulations and infrastructure. Many municipalities have developed robust recycling programs that accept plastics, including those labeled as #1, #2, and sometimes #5, which can encompass certain types of plastic floral containers.
To ensure these beautiful containers don’t end up in a landfill, consumers can take several practical steps:
- Check Local Guidelines: Different areas have various rules regarding plastic recycling. It’s essential to investigate and understand what is accepted in your locality.
- Clean and Sort: Make sure to rinse out any leftover materials and sort the containers according to your local recycling program's requirements.
- Opt for Facilities: Some areas have specific drop-off locations for harder-to-recycle plastics, providing a chance for these containers to find a new life.

Limitations of Plastic Floral Containers
While gold plastic floral containers bring many benefits, they aren't without their limitations. Understanding these constraints is vital for anyone considering their use in home decor or event planning.
- Heat Sensitivity: One limitation that often goes unnoticed is their sensitivity to heat. Gold plastic can become warped or discolored if exposed to extreme temperatures, which could spell disaster in outdoor settings or areas with direct sunlight.
- Lack of Weight: The lightweight nature of plastic can be both a blessing and a curse. While it makes for easy handling and transportation, it may also result in instability, particularly for larger floral arrangements that require sturdiness. This might necessitate additional supports to keep arrangements intact.
- Limited Perceived Value: Many people associate floral artistry with exclusivity and sophistication. The expectation is that flowers displayed in beautiful, heavyweight vases inherently possess more artistic value than those housed in gold plastic containers. This perception can deter potential buyers, primarily when seeking to create an upscale or luxury aesthetic.
- Appearance Over Time: While many gold plastic containers look strikingly beautiful when new, they can sometimes fade or scratch, diminishing their appeal. The surface finish, although initially shiny, may lose its luster over time, especially when subjected to frequent cleanings or handling.
